Our, total grant award was $86,558 and, our <br />project completion date is 9/30/2010, thus we have $14,708.50 remaining. <br />In 2008 and 2009 we created 2 acres of new riparian habitat by converting 2,000 linear feet <br />of steep, blackberry covered banks to gradually sloping riparian benches. The new benches <br />were topped with a blend of compost and soil, seeded with native forbs and grasses, and <br />planted with thousands of native trees, shrubs, and emergent plants. The work included <br />installing 4' tall metal fencing around each of the 200 cottonwood trees that were planted on <br />the project, as required in Section 2 of the Special Conditions outlined in our grant <br />agreement. <br />While the bulk of the project is complete, the contractor will be watering the trees and <br />shrubs this summer and next. In addition in September 2009 and 2010 we will conduct plant <br />inspections to determine percent survival of the plantings. If survival rates are lower than <br />80% we will be requiring the contractor to replant to bring the, plant quantities up to the <br />desired levels. A final project completion report and final` reimbursement request will be <br />submitted once plant establishment is complete in 2010. <br />We are grateful to the Oregon Department of Fish and Wildlife's Oregon 150 program and <br />the Oregon Watershed Enhancement Board for supporting this project.
